Description

An increase of salinity in the groundwater may decrease the sorption constant of some radioelements on the clay, in particular of those sorbing via the cation exchange mechanism (e.g. Cs). Such an increase of salinity in the future is ruled out based on the regional hydrogeological and hydrochemical situation.
